Written question asked by Vincent Cable (Liberal Democrat) on Friday, 9 November 2007, in the House of Commons. It was due for an answer on Tuesday, 13 November 2007. It was answered by Pat McFadden (Labour) on Monday, 19 November 2007 on behalf of the Department for Business, Enterprise and Regulatory Reform.
Bankruptcy: Council Tax
- Question
- To ask the Secretary of State for Business, Enterprise and Regulatory Reform how many individual bankruptcy petitions were received by the official receivers where council tax arrears were mentioned as a significant reason in each of the last five years; and if he will make a statement.
- Answer
-
The information requested is not held in a readily available format and to provide it would incur disproportionate cost.
